タグ

tutorialとmailに関するlepton9のブックマーク (4)

  • How To Run Your Own Mail Server with Mail-in-a-Box on Ubuntu 14.04 | DigitalOcean

    Introduction Mail-in-a-Box is an open source software bundle that makes it easy to turn your Ubuntu server into a full-stack email solution for multiple domains. For securing the server, Mail-in-a-Box makes use of Fail2ban and an SSL certificate (self-signed by default). It auto-configures a UFW firewall with all the required ports open. Its anti-spam and other security features include graylistin

    How To Run Your Own Mail Server with Mail-in-a-Box on Ubuntu 14.04 | DigitalOcean
  • Heroku+Rails+Mandrillでメールを受信してデータを作成してみた - Qiita

    はじめに メール送信によりデータを投稿してみたいことあると思います。 mandrillを利用すれば簡単に実現できたので今回はサンプルプロジェクトを作りつつ覚書がてら綴っておこうと思います。 サンプルプロジェクトの概要 ユーザー登録が必要なコメントが出来る掲示板アプリ 特定のメールに送信すると新しい掲示板を作成できる 自分の作成した掲示板にコメント通知メールが届く コメント通知メールに返信すると該当の掲示板にコメントできる サンプルプロジェクトのER図 boardにもったtokenはコメント通知返信時にどのboardか特定するのに利用する感じ。 まずはメール関連以外を作成 deviseとbootstrapを利用してサクっと作成。 この時点のコードはこちら。 メールを受信して掲示板を作成できるようにする mandrillのgemを追加

    Heroku+Rails+Mandrillでメールを受信してデータを作成してみた - Qiita
  • SMTPサーバーを自前で用意する

    Windows XP 迷惑メール防止のため、POP before SMTPを採用したり、他社プロバイダ経由でのSMTPを禁止するのが一般的です。POP before SMTPならばそれほど問題ありませんが、ホットスポットなど出先からメールを送信したいという場合に、他社プロバイダからは禁止されていると困る場合があります。また、1通の送信サイズが2~5MBほどに制限されていると困ることもあるかもしれません。サイズ制限の場合は分割送信するかMSN MessengerなどのIMかFTPで受け渡しすべきですが……。深刻に影響を受けるケースがあるとすれば、独自ドメインで取得したメールアドレスが、受信のみ対応で送信はプロバイダのSMTPサーバーを使ってくれという場合でしょうか。そのようなことは現実的に困難なので、自前SMTPが必須といえるでしょう。 個人的には、基料金0のダイヤルアップのみの契約でメー

  • テストを自動化する注目のツールSelenium:ITpro

    ケイビーエムジェイ 最高技術責任者。普段はWebアプリケーションの開発を主に行っています。Seleniumを初めて知ったときは,特にWebブラウザが自動的に操作される様子が見えることや,そのテストの書き方の単純さに感動しました。その後テストをさらに簡単に作成できるようにしたいと思い,Selenium IDEを開発しています。 多くのWebサイトは,一度リリースしたらそれで終わりということはありません。リリース後も多くの機能追加や機能変更によるアップデートが頻繁に行われます。プログラムに変更を加えたときには,新たなバグが入り込んでいないことを確認するテストが不可欠です。 システムのリリース前にテストを実施するのはWebサイトに限った話ではありません。が,Webサイトの開発では,画面の確認のような手間がかかるテストが必要です。リリースの頻度が高い場合,そのようなテストを毎回手作業で行うとコスト

    テストを自動化する注目のツールSelenium:ITpro
    lepton9
    lepton9 2009/07/26
    SubEthaSMTP Wiserとの連動
  • 1